public interface IDefaultBusinessCalendar extends IBusinessCalendar
The default business calendar represents the default IBusinessCalendar
used in the current context.
To explicitly get a different IBusinessCalendar
use IDefaultBusinessCalendar.get(String)
.
It is possible to define a specific IDefaultBusinessCalendar
for each Environment, Case and Task.
Priority:
IBusinessCalendar
set on a task is always used as default in the context of the task. It cannot be overwritten.IBusinessCalendar
set on a case is used as default in the context of the case, as long as it is not overwritten on the current task.IBusinessCalendar
set on an environment is used as default when the environment is active, as long as it is not overwritten on the current case or task.IBusinessCalendar
is only used if it is not overwritten on the current environment, case or task.Modifier and Type | Method and Description |
---|---|
IBusinessCalendar |
get(String calendarName)
Gets an instance of a specific calendar.
|
getBusinessDuration, getBusinessTimeIn, getBusinessTimeIn, getFirstWorkDayOfMonth, getFirstWorkDayOfWeek, getFirstWorkDayOfYear, getLastWorkDayOfMonth, getLastWorkDayOfWeek, getLastWorkDayOfYear, getName, getWorkDayIn, getWorkDayIn, getWorkDayIn, getWorkDayIn, getWorkDayIn, isWorkDay, isWorkTime
IBusinessCalendar get(String calendarName)
calendarName was found
the default calendar is returned.calendarName
- Name of a specific calendarCopyright © 2024
AXON IVY AG
All Rights Reserved Documentation was generated
on April 28, 2024